    These two Arab nations are the largest source of elements "Daesh" in Syria and Iraq


    02/04/2017
    Direction Press / Agencies
    Report of the US Congress confirmed that there are about four thousand Jordanian joined Daesh in Syria and Iraq since 2011 until today to become Oman's second largest tributary of foreign volunteers to Daesh after Tunisia.

    A report of the Department of the Congressional Research on Jordan, issued last February that the recruitment Daesh is no longer limited to the city of Ma'an south of the Kingdom alone but extended to include northern cities such as Irbid and Salt.

    The report indicated that the Kingdom suffer long-term problems, including poverty, corruption and slow economic growth and high levels of unemployment and the migration of thousands in search of job opportunities, "as the population in a state of resentment and large-scale of the economic situation."

    On the other hand, the report illustrates Jordan's contribution to the "inherent solution" operation against Daesh in Syria and Iraq, through the implementation of periodic air strikes, and allowing foreign troops to use its bases, and the sharing of intelligence information with coalition partners.

    The report emphasized that "professional military and security services in Jordan, along with policies of its leaders, Jordan has made an important partner of the United States on regional issues and helped to maintain broad support from Congress to help."

    The United States recognizes the growing urgent needs of Jordan caused by regional unrest, and Jordan's efforts in the forefront of the struggle against Daesh and other extremist ideology and terrorism, and the flow of refugees from Syria and Iraq, and the disruption of foreign energy supplies.

    Jordan is according to the report it is one of the major shareholders in the alliance that the US-led confrontation "Daesh", making it a target for the organization itself that this is not the only reason but also because of the Kingdom's relations with the West, and "Israel" under the 1994 peace treaty.

    The report confirms that last year, has seen an increase in terrorist attacks against Jordan as the Syrian refugees are putting pressure on the Jordanian economy and the social fabric remains, as well as Jordan faces with the beginning of this year , a group of regional threats that could undermine internal stability. saj
